Description
Immerse yourself in the masterful world of mystery with Agatha Christie's classic, 'Lord Edgware dies,' published by Collins in 1985. This compelling work of English literature introduces readers to the brilliant Hercule Poirot, the renowned fictional character and private investigator whose deductive prowess is legendary. As a quintessential example of detective and mystery stories, this novel plunges into a complex narrative set in England, where fiction and crime intertwine. Enthusiasts of traditional mystery fiction will find themselves captivated by Poirot's meticulous approach to uncovering the truth, a hallmark of Christie's timeless contributions to the genre. This particular edition from 1985 offers a renewed opportunity to experience one of Poirot's most intriguing cases, solidifying its place among cherished works of general mystery and detective fiction.
At the core of 'Lord Edgware dies' lies a chilling murder that sets the stage for Poirot's investigation. An actress becomes central to the unfolding drama, as Tatverdacht (suspicion of a crime) falls upon various characters, complicating the already intricate plot. Hercule Poirot, with his unparalleled skills, must meticulously sift through evidence and motives to identify the true culprit behind the Mord (murder). This novel is not merely a tale of a private investigator solving a crime; it is a profound exploration of human nature and deception, characteristic of Christie's genius. Recognized across multiple languages and categories, including Novela de misterio, Roman policier, and Zhen tan xiao shuo, this book holds universal appeal for fans of fiction, mystery & detective stories. Whether you enjoy delving into the minds of fictional detectives or simply appreciate a well-crafted mystery, 'Lord Edgware dies' promises an engaging and thought-provoking read, showcasing why Agatha Christie remains the undisputed 'Queen of Crime'.
